Microcentrifuge Tubes, Polypropylene, Attached Snap Cap, Graduated — Yellow, 0.5–2.0 mL, 500/Pack

These Globe Scientific yellow microcentrifuge tubes are molded from clarity-grade polypropylene with an attached snap cap and printed graduations, certified RNase-, DNase-, and pyrogen-free for sensitive workflows. Researchers rely on them for nucleic acid extraction, PCR sample prep, and short-term sample storage where contamination control and reliable closure are essential.

Technical Specifications

Product Type Microcentrifuge Tube
Volume/Size 0.5 mL – 2.0 mL
Material Polypropylene (PP)
Closure/Cap Attached snap cap
Graduation Graduated, with frosted writing area
Sterility Certified RNase-, DNase-, and pyrogen-free
Pack Size 500 tubes per pack

Frequently Asked Questions

Are these microcentrifuge tubes certified free of contaminants?

Yes. All three volumes are certified RNase-, DNase-, and pyrogen-free, making them suitable for nucleic acid and other contamination-sensitive workflows.

What is the maximum centrifugation speed these tubes withstand?

Manufactured from polypropylene, these tubes are engineered for high-speed microcentrifuge use. Confirm rated g-force against your rotor specifications, as ratings vary by tube volume and rotor type.

Do the caps stay attached during processing?

Each tube features an integrated attached snap cap, which prevents lost lids and provides a secure, audible-snap seal during mixing, heating, and centrifugation.

How are the tubes packaged and sold?

Tubes are sold per pack of 500, bulk-packed in a standalone bag. Prices listed are per 500-count pack, and lot numbers on each pack support full traceability.
